Why 99.85% Dimming in Xiaomi YU7 Max Actually Matters?

The electrochromic (EC) smart dimming sunroof featured in the Xiaomi YU7 Max boasts an exceptional light blocking rate of up to 99.85%. This seemingly minute difference has raised an interesting question: Can a 0.85% improvement really make a noticebale impact?

Currently, aside from Ambilight, no other products on the market exceeds or even come close to a 99% light-blocking rate. So, why does that extra 0.85% matter?

 

Light Blocking Rate vs. Transmittance

"Light blocking rate" and "transmittance" are two sides of the same coin.

  • Light blocking rate = 1 – transmittance
  • When the sunroof dims, what really affects your experience is transmittance — how much light still gets through.

Let's compare the numbers:

Raising the light blocking rate from 99% to 99.85% reduces transmittance from 1% to 0.15%—a 6.7x drop inLuminous Flux. That’s not a small difference.

 

Real-World Lighting Comparison

Let’s apply this to real-life conditions using 100,000 lux (midday sunlight) as the baseline.

Under 99.00% shading, the transmitted light is 1000 lux. Under 99.85%, it's just 150 lux.

At first glance, the difference 850 lux may not seem dramatic. But when compared to real-world lighting environments, it becomes much more meaningful.

Even under intense midday sunlight, switching to 99.85% dimming brings interior brightness down to that of a dim library corner—while 99.00% still feels like being outside on a cloudy day.

To make it even more intuitive:

  • 1 lux = 1 lumen/m²
  • 150 lux ≈ a small keychain flashlight—suitable for emergencies or jogging at night
  • 1,000 lux ≈ a high-powered tactical flashlight—enough to illuminate over 100 meters
